Key Anti-Theft Features You Actually Need

When vetting an anti-theft bag, prioritize features that address specific, common theft methods. Slash-resistant fabric—usually reinforced with hidden stainless steel wire—is non-negotiable in dense crowds. Similarly, locking zipper pulls act as a physical barrier that slows a thief down long enough for them to lose interest in your bag.

RFID-blocking pockets are a popular inclusion, though their necessity is often debated compared to physical security. A more critical feature is the locking hardware, which allows you to secure the strap to an immovable object. Finally, prioritize bags with hidden pockets against your back to keep your most sensitive documents, such as a passport, completely inaccessible to outside hands.

Remember that no bag is truly “theft-proof.” These features are meant to increase the “cost” of the theft for the perpetrator, making your bag a much less attractive target compared to easier alternatives.

How to Safely Carry Your Sling in Crowds

The most effective way to protect your gear is to keep your sling positioned correctly. Always wear the bag across your chest with the main compartment facing forward, especially in markets, subways, or busy tourist attractions. This positioning keeps the bag within your peripheral vision and allows you to keep a hand over the zippers in moments of extreme congestion.

Avoid the temptation to swing the bag to your back, even for short periods. If you must adjust your bag, do so in a quiet, secluded area rather than in the middle of a crowd. When resting in a public space, keep the strap wrapped around your arm or loop it through a chair leg, ensuring the bag never leaves your immediate physical control.

Being mindful of your surroundings is an extension of your gear’s security. A high-tech bag is only as secure as the person carrying it, so stay vigilant and maintain physical contact with your gear in high-risk zones.

Packing Tips to Maximize Sling Bag Comfort

Proper weight distribution is the secret to wearing a sling for ten hours straight without neck or shoulder strain. Place your heaviest items, such as a portable battery or water bottle, toward the bottom of the bag to keep the center of gravity low. Avoid overstuffing the main compartment, as a bloated bag is less secure and significantly more uncomfortable to wear.

Utilize the bag’s internal organization pockets to keep smaller items from shifting around. When the weight is centered and stable, the sling will naturally follow your body’s movement, reducing the need for constant readjustment. If you find the shoulder strap digging in, consider a bag with a wider, padded strap or a detachable waist belt for added stability.

Taking a few minutes to organize your loadout before leaving the hotel ensures a more comfortable and productive day. A well-packed bag is an invisible bag, allowing you to focus on the trail or the city street rather than your gear.
